Water4All showcase event of research and innovation projects

  • Conferences and summits

The Water4All partnership is organising a webinar to showcase the results of research & innovation projects funded in the framework of the 2022 joint transnational call for projects on the management of water resources - resilience, adaptation & mitigation to hydroclimatic extreme events & management tools. This online event - organised to mark the Desertification and Drought Day - provides an excellent opportunity for outstanding research projects to promote their key achievements and disseminate their results to a wide audience.

The selected cutting-edge research projects address diverse challenges, ranging from urban water management to nature-based solutions (NbS), sustainable agriculture, and water use and reuse. The objective is to highlight the outputs of these projects to other researchers, policymakers, research and innovation funders and stakeholders in the water sector, and to gather their valuable feedback. This webinar aims to identify the key achievements that will feed into Water4Alls portfolio of activities contributing to the EU Water Resilience Strategy and is the first step towards paving the way for Water4Alls participation in the 2026 UN Water Conference.
